Navigating the Complex Terrain of Smart Contract Security Asset Management

Thornton Wilder
6 min read
Add Yahoo on Google
Navigating the Complex Terrain of Smart Contract Security Asset Management
How Global Regulation Will Impact Earnings_ An In-Depth Exploration
(ST PHOTO: GIN TAY)
Goosahiuqwbekjsahdbqjkweasw

Smart Contract Security Asset Management: An In-Depth Exploration

In the ever-evolving landscape of blockchain technology, smart contracts stand as the pillars of decentralized applications (dApps). These self-executing contracts with the terms of the agreement directly written into code offer a paradigm shift in how transactions and agreements are conducted. However, as the reliance on smart contracts grows, so does the need for stringent security measures to protect these digital assets.

The Evolution of Smart Contracts

Smart contracts were first conceptualized by Nick Szabo in the early 1990s, but it wasn’t until Ethereum’s launch in 2015 that they gained widespread attention. Initially, they were simple, executing predetermined actions when conditions were met. Today, they form the backbone of complex decentralized finance (DeFi) ecosystems, powering everything from peer-to-peer lending to complex trading platforms.

Why Security Matters

The stakes are high when it comes to smart contracts. A single vulnerability can result in massive financial losses, loss of user trust, and even legal ramifications. With billions of dollars locked in smart contracts, the potential impact of a breach is enormous. For instance, the infamous DAO hack in 2016 exploited a vulnerability to siphon off millions of dollars, underscoring the dire need for robust security measures.

Core Components of Smart Contract Security

Code Audits: At the heart of smart contract security is the code audit process. This involves meticulously examining the code for any logical flaws, vulnerabilities, or inefficiencies. While a single line of flawed code can be disastrous, a thorough audit can identify and rectify such issues before deployment.

Cryptographic Techniques: Cryptography plays a pivotal role in securing smart contracts. Techniques such as hashing, digital signatures, and encryption ensure that the data and transactions are secure and tamper-proof. These cryptographic methods form the backbone of blockchain’s integrity.

Formal Verification: This is a mathematical approach to proving that a smart contract behaves as expected under all possible conditions. It involves creating a model of the contract and proving its correctness through mathematical proofs. While formal verification is exhaustive, it offers a high level of assurance against vulnerabilities.

Bug Bounty Programs: Many blockchain projects run bug bounty programs to incentivize white-hat hackers to find and report vulnerabilities. These programs often lead to the discovery of critical flaws that might have otherwise gone unnoticed.

Challenges in Smart Contract Security

Complexity: Smart contracts can be highly complex, especially in DeFi applications where multiple contracts interact. This complexity often leads to intricate bugs that are hard to detect.

Immutable Nature: Once deployed, smart contracts cannot be altered. This means any detected vulnerabilities must be mitigated through workarounds or, in some cases, the creation of new contracts.

Rapid Development Cycles: The fast-paced development of blockchain technology often means that new vulnerabilities are discovered regularly. Keeping up with this rapid evolution is a constant challenge.

Strategies for Effective Smart Contract Security

Thorough Testing: Rigorous testing is essential. This includes unit testing, integration testing, and extensive simulation of real-world scenarios to identify potential flaws.

Use of Security Frameworks: Frameworks like OpenZeppelin offer secure, battle-tested smart contract templates. Utilizing these can significantly reduce the risk of vulnerabilities.

Continuous Monitoring: Post-deployment, continuous monitoring is crucial. This involves tracking the contract’s interactions and transactions to detect any unusual activities that may indicate a breach.

Educating Developers: Education and awareness are key. Developers must stay updated on the latest security practices and be vigilant about potential threats.

Conclusion

The world of smart contract security asset management is a dynamic and critical field. As blockchain technology continues to grow, so does the importance of ensuring that smart contracts are secure. By understanding the intricacies of smart contract security and implementing robust measures, we can pave the way for a more secure and trustworthy decentralized future.

Advancing Smart Contract Security Asset Management: Innovations and Future Directions

As we continue to navigate the complex terrain of smart contract security asset management, it’s clear that innovation is the key to staying ahead of potential threats. This second part delves into the cutting-edge advancements and future directions shaping this field.

Innovations in Smart Contract Security

Machine Learning and AI: Machine learning (ML) and artificial intelligence (AI) are revolutionizing smart contract security. These technologies can analyze vast amounts of data to identify patterns and anomalies that may indicate vulnerabilities. AI-driven tools can continuously monitor smart contracts and predict potential breaches before they occur.

Zero-Knowledge Proofs: Zero-knowledge proofs (ZKPs) are a cryptographic method that allows one party to prove to another that a certain statement is true without revealing any additional information. This technology is particularly useful in smart contracts for verifying transactions without exposing sensitive data, thereby enhancing security and privacy.

Multi-Party Computation: Multi-party computation (MPC) allows multiple parties to jointly compute a function over their inputs while keeping those inputs private. This can be used in smart contracts to ensure that computations are secure and accurate without revealing sensitive information to any single party.

Decentralized Identity Verification: As smart contracts become more integral to our digital lives, the need for secure identity verification becomes paramount. Decentralized identity solutions can provide secure, verifiable identities for users interacting with smart contracts, reducing the risk of fraud.

Future Directions in Smart Contract Security

Enhanced Regulatory Compliance: As blockchain technology matures, regulatory frameworks will evolve to ensure compliance and security. Future smart contract security will need to integrate with these regulatory requirements, ensuring that contracts are not only secure but also compliant with legal standards.

Integration with IoT: The Internet of Things (IoT) is set to revolutionize many sectors, and its integration with blockchain through smart contracts is no exception. Secure management of IoT devices through smart contracts will be crucial to protect data and prevent unauthorized access.

Adoption of Quantum-Resistant Cryptography: With the advent of quantum computing, traditional cryptographic methods may become vulnerable. Future smart contract security will need to adopt quantum-resistant algorithms to safeguard against potential quantum attacks.

User-Centric Security Solutions: As smart contracts become more user-friendly and accessible, there will be a growing need for user-centric security solutions. These will focus on educating users about security best practices and providing tools to manage their smart contract assets securely.

Real-World Applications and Case Studies

DeFi Platforms: DeFi platforms like Uniswap and Compound have become the frontline of smart contract security. These platforms have implemented rigorous security protocols, including multi-signature wallets, frequent audits, and bug bounty programs to safeguard their users’ assets.

Cross-Chain Solutions: Projects like Polkadot and Cosmos aim to connect different blockchain networks. Ensuring the security of smart contracts across these networks will require innovative solutions to manage and verify transactions securely.

Insurance Contracts: Smart contracts are being used to automate insurance claims, providing a more efficient and transparent process. Security measures for these contracts will need to be robust to prevent fraud and ensure the integrity of the claims process.

Conclusion

The future of smart contract security asset management is bright, driven by continuous innovation and a growing understanding of the threats and solutions in this space. As technology evolves, so too will the strategies and tools used to secure smart contracts. By staying ahead of the curve and embracing new technologies, we can ensure a secure and prosperous decentralized future.

In this two-part exploration, we’ve journeyed through the fundamentals, current challenges, and future innovations in smart contract security asset management. Whether you’re a developer, a blockchain enthusiast, or simply curious, understanding this dynamic field is crucial for navigating the world of decentralized technologies.

Sure, here's a soft article on "Passive Crypto Earnings," broken into two parts as requested.

The allure of passive income has captivated individuals for generations. The dream of earning money while you sleep, of your assets working tirelessly for you, is a powerful motivator. In today's rapidly evolving financial landscape, the advent of cryptocurrency has opened up entirely new avenues for achieving this dream. "Passive Crypto Earnings" isn't just a buzzword; it's a tangible reality for those who understand its potential and are willing to explore its diverse strategies. For many, the initial foray into crypto is driven by the hope of rapid appreciation, but the true magic lies in leveraging your holdings to generate ongoing income, independent of market volatility. This is where the concept of passive crypto earnings truly shines, transforming your digital assets from mere speculative ventures into income-generating powerhouses.

At its core, passive crypto earnings refers to the process of generating income from your cryptocurrency holdings with minimal ongoing effort. Unlike active trading, which requires constant monitoring and decision-making, passive strategies allow your crypto to work for you. This can range from earning interest on your digital assets to participating in network validation and providing liquidity. The beauty of these methods lies in their scalability and accessibility. Whether you hold a modest amount of crypto or a significant portfolio, there are likely passive income strategies that can be tailored to your risk tolerance and financial goals.

One of the most straightforward and widely accessible methods for passive crypto earnings is staking. Staking involves holding a certain amount of cryptocurrency in a wallet to support the operations of a blockchain network. In return for your contribution, you are rewarded with more of that cryptocurrency. Many blockchains, particularly those that utilize a Proof-of-Stake (PoS) consensus mechanism, rely on stakers to validate transactions and secure the network. Think of it as earning a dividend for being a shareholder in a company, but instead of a company, you're supporting a decentralized network.

The process of staking is often facilitated through various platforms. You can stake directly from your own wallet, connect your wallet to a staking pool, or utilize the staking services offered by cryptocurrency exchanges. Staking pools are particularly beneficial for smaller investors, as they allow individuals to combine their holdings, increasing their chances of earning rewards. The rewards for staking can vary significantly depending on the cryptocurrency, the network's inflation rate, and the current staking difficulty. Some platforms may also offer additional incentives or bonuses for long-term stakers.

However, it's important to understand that staking is not entirely without risk. The value of the staked cryptocurrency can fluctuate, meaning the dollar value of your rewards can also change. Additionally, some staking mechanisms involve a lock-up period, during which your funds are inaccessible. This means you cannot sell your staked assets, even if the market experiences a significant downturn. Carefully reviewing the terms and conditions of any staking opportunity, including lock-up periods and reward structures, is crucial before committing your funds.

Another popular avenue for passive crypto earnings is crypto lending. This involves lending your cryptocurrency to borrowers through centralized or decentralized platforms. In return for providing liquidity, you earn interest on the loaned assets. The interest rates offered can be quite attractive, often surpassing those available in traditional banking systems.

Centralized lending platforms, often operated by cryptocurrency exchanges, act as intermediaries. They pool user deposits and lend them out to institutional borrowers or margin traders, distributing the earned interest back to the lenders. These platforms offer a user-friendly experience and often provide insurance against certain types of losses. However, you are entrusting your assets to a third party, which introduces counterparty risk.

Decentralized lending platforms, on the other hand, operate on smart contracts, eliminating the need for intermediaries. Users directly interact with the protocol, depositing their crypto into lending pools, where other users can borrow against collateral. These platforms offer greater autonomy and transparency but can be more complex for beginners and carry smart contract risks.

The interest rates for crypto lending are typically variable and depend on the supply and demand for specific cryptocurrencies. If demand for borrowing a particular asset is high, interest rates will rise, and vice versa. Diversifying your lending across different platforms and cryptocurrencies can help mitigate risk. Always ensure you understand the collateralization ratios, liquidation mechanisms, and the security protocols of any lending platform you consider.

Beyond staking and lending, the burgeoning world of Decentralized Finance (DeFi) offers even more sophisticated ways to generate passive income. Yield farming, for instance, has gained immense popularity. Yield farming is the process of strategically allocating your crypto assets across various DeFi protocols to maximize returns. This often involves providing liquidity to decentralized exchanges (DEXs) or lending protocols, earning rewards in the form of transaction fees and governance tokens.

Yield farmers often move their assets between different protocols and pools to chase the highest yields. This can be a complex and highly active form of passive income, as the optimal strategies can change rapidly. The rewards can be substantial, but so can the risks. Impermanent loss, a phenomenon unique to providing liquidity on DEXs, can occur when the price of the deposited assets diverges significantly. Smart contract vulnerabilities, rug pulls (where project developers abandon a project and run off with investors' funds), and volatile reward token prices are also significant concerns.

To engage in yield farming effectively, a deep understanding of DeFi protocols, smart contract risks, and market dynamics is essential. It requires constant research and adaptation. For those willing to put in the effort and navigate the complexities, yield farming can offer some of the highest passive income yields in the crypto space. It's a testament to the innovative spirit of DeFi, constantly pushing the boundaries of what's possible in decentralized finance.

Finally, while not strictly "passive" in the same vein as staking or lending, crypto mining can be considered a form of passive income once the initial setup and ongoing maintenance are accounted for. Mining is the process by which new cryptocurrency coins are created and new transactions are verified and added to a blockchain. Miners use powerful computers to solve complex mathematical problems, and the first miner to solve the problem receives a reward in the form of newly minted cryptocurrency and transaction fees.

For proof-of-work (PoW) cryptocurrencies like Bitcoin, mining requires significant investment in specialized hardware (ASICs or GPUs) and substantial electricity consumption. The profitability of mining depends on factors such as the price of the cryptocurrency being mined, the mining difficulty, electricity costs, and hardware efficiency. Many individuals opt for cloud mining services, where they rent mining power from a data center, reducing the upfront hardware costs and technical complexities. However, cloud mining also carries its own set of risks, including the possibility of fraudulent providers.

As the crypto landscape continues to mature, so do the opportunities for generating passive income. The key to success lies in education, careful research, and a clear understanding of the risks involved. By exploring these diverse strategies, you can begin to harness the power of your digital assets and embark on a journey towards greater financial autonomy. The next part will delve deeper into specific strategies and considerations for maximizing your passive crypto earnings.

Continuing our exploration of passive crypto earnings, we've touched upon the foundational strategies of staking, lending, yield farming, and mining. Now, let's dive deeper into the nuances, explore some advanced techniques, and discuss crucial considerations for building a robust and sustainable passive income stream in the cryptocurrency realm. The world of DeFi, in particular, offers a playground for innovative ways to put your crypto to work, but it also demands a heightened sense of caution and due diligence.

One such advanced DeFi strategy is Liquidity Providing (LP) on decentralized exchanges. While related to yield farming, LPing involves depositing pairs of cryptocurrencies into a liquidity pool on a DEX. For example, you might deposit ETH and DAI into an ETH/DAI pool. Traders who want to swap between ETH and DAI will use this pool, and you, as a liquidity provider, earn a portion of the transaction fees generated from these swaps. The rewards are often distributed proportionally to the amount of liquidity you've contributed.

The primary risk associated with LPing is impermanent loss. This occurs when the price ratio of the two assets in the pool changes from when you deposited them. If one asset's price increases significantly relative to the other, you might have been better off simply holding the individual assets rather than providing liquidity. The idea is that the earned transaction fees should ideally offset any impermanent loss. However, this isn't always guaranteed, especially in highly volatile markets. The decision to provide liquidity often involves a calculation of potential fee earnings versus the risk of impermanent loss, alongside any additional token rewards that might be offered by the platform.

Another exciting, albeit riskier, area is launchpad participation. Many new crypto projects launch their tokens through initial DEX offerings (IDOs) or similar launchpad events. To participate, you often need to hold a specific amount of the launchpad platform's native token, and sometimes you might need to stake these tokens. Once qualified, you get an opportunity to buy into new projects at an early stage, often at a discounted price. If the project is successful, the token price can surge, offering significant returns.

The passive element here comes from holding and staking the launchpad token, which can itself earn rewards. The active part is the decision-making around which projects to invest in and the potential for needing to commit capital during the IDO. The major risk is that many new projects fail, or their tokens don't perform as expected, leading to a loss of capital. Thorough research into the project's team, technology, tokenomics, and market potential is absolutely critical before participating in any launchpad event.

For those with a higher risk tolerance and a deeper understanding of smart contracts, smart contract automation and arbitrage bots can be employed. These are essentially automated programs that identify and exploit price discrepancies across different exchanges or DeFi protocols. For example, an arbitrage bot might buy a cryptocurrency on one exchange where it's cheaper and simultaneously sell it on another where it's more expensive, pocketing the difference.

Setting up and maintaining these bots requires technical expertise. You need to understand programming, APIs, and the intricacies of blockchain transactions. The profit margins on arbitrage trades can be very small, meaning you need a significant amount of capital to generate substantial returns. Furthermore, the market moves incredibly fast, and competition from other bot operators can quickly eliminate profitable opportunities. The risk of smart contract bugs or network delays can also lead to losses. While this is a more active form of "passive" income, the automation aspect allows for consistent, albeit often small, gains without constant manual intervention.

Beyond the technical strategies, there are also simpler, more accessible methods for passive crypto earnings that cater to a wider audience. Airdrops are a common way for new projects to distribute their tokens to the community. Often, to receive an airdrop, you might need to hold a certain cryptocurrency, interact with a specific dApp, or simply have a wallet address that meets certain criteria. While not always substantial, airdrops can provide free tokens that can then be staked, sold, or held for future appreciation. Staying informed about upcoming airdrops and fulfilling the participation requirements can be a low-effort way to accumulate more crypto.

Similarly, bounty programs offer rewards for completing specific tasks, such as promoting a project on social media, writing articles, or testing software. While these require some active effort, they can lead to earning crypto for work that is often flexible and can be done on your own schedule.

When considering any passive crypto earning strategy, a few universal principles should guide your decision-making. Diversification is paramount. Do not put all your crypto eggs in one basket. Spread your holdings and your strategies across different assets, platforms, and risk profiles. This helps mitigate the impact of any single point of failure.

Risk Management is not just about diversification; it's also about understanding the potential downsides of each strategy. What is the worst-case scenario? Can you afford to lose the capital you are committing? Implementing stop-loss orders, setting clear profit targets, and never investing more than you can afford to lose are fundamental.

Due Diligence cannot be stressed enough. Before committing any funds to a platform or protocol, thoroughly research its reputation, security measures, team, and tokenomics. Read whitepapers, check community forums, and look for independent reviews. In the decentralized world, scams and malicious actors are unfortunately prevalent, and a little research can save you a lot of heartache.

Understanding Fees is also crucial. Staking, lending, and DeFi platforms often have various fees associated with transactions, withdrawals, and platform usage. These fees can eat into your profits, so factor them into your calculations.

Finally, staying informed is key in the fast-paced crypto market. The landscape is constantly evolving with new innovations and emerging risks. Follow reputable news sources, engage with crypto communities, and continuously educate yourself about the latest developments.

In conclusion, passive crypto earnings offer a compelling pathway to financial growth and autonomy. From the straightforward elegance of staking and lending to the intricate dance of yield farming and liquidity providing, the opportunities are vast and varied. By approaching these strategies with a well-informed perspective, a commitment to risk management, and a spirit of continuous learning, you can effectively harness the power of your digital assets to build a sustainable and rewarding passive income stream. The journey to financial freedom in the crypto space is not just about price appreciation; it's about intelligently leveraging your holdings to create ongoing value.

Depinfer Governance Surge_ A New Era in Decentralized Decision-Making

The Biometric Web3 Identity Scale 2026_ Navigating the Future of Digital Identity

Advertisement
Advertisement